- c - 在位数组中找到第一个零
- linux - Unix 显示有关匹配两种模式之一的文件的信息
- 正则表达式替换多个文件
- linux - 隐藏来自 xtrace 的命令
我最近所在的小型开发团队开始使用 Visual SourceSafe 并开始使用 Git(Windows、Visual Studio 2008 等非常普通的东西)。我们正在使用 GitExtensions,到目前为止一切顺利,我们真的很喜欢它!
我们在其中一个文件服务器上有一个我们称之为“共享存储库”的东西,我们向其中推送和 pull 代码以共享代码。
现在,作为主要负责将代码部署到生产环境中的人,我通常会 pull 并处理所有 merge 到我自己的代码库中的事情。然后我将代码部署到我们的测试环境并重复直到准备就绪。一旦它准备好进入我们的生产服务器,我就会在我的存储库中标记最终 merge/提交,部署代码,然后将其推送回共享存储库。
但是当其他人在那之后 pull 时,他们看不到我的标签。
所以,我在这里:有什么诀窍?任何帮助将不胜感激。
最佳答案
默认 git push
不推送标签。您需要使用 --tags
选项
git push --tags
请注意,这只会推送标签。
关于git - 在 GitExtensions 中,如何推送标签以便其他人可以 pull 它们,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/4349872/
前言 今天大姚给大家分享一个.NET开源、免费的用于管理 Git 存储库的独立图形用户界面(GUI)工具,它还与 Windows 资源管理器和 Microsoft Visual Studio (20
所以我使用 GitExtensions 作为 Git 的 GUI,并希望在 Gource 的帮助下可视化我的存储库。 但是即使我正确安装了它,并相应地设置了“Path to 'gource'”,Git
我正在尝试使用 git 作为我的 VCS 来进行一个小项目。 (使用 2 台电脑,两个窗口) 因为我不喜欢 bash,所以我正在使用 gitExtensions,但不知何故我的 .gitignore
当我在我的存储库上运行 git remote -v 时,会显示两个远程:hub (me) 和 origin。 我的问题相对简单:我希望 GitExtensions 在屏幕中央的图表中显示来自两个远程分
我正在尝试将我的更改提交给我们的主人,这对我来说现在使用 VS13 和 Git 比 VS 和 TFS 更难...... 我更改了一个 .cs 文件并想提交我的更改以在之后同步它。当我单击“pull ”
我通常在 Windows 上使用 Git 扩展而不是命令行 git。 Git Extensions 是否可以删除或移动我克隆的存储库,还是必须在其他地方执行此操作? 相关问题:有没有办法清理(即从中删
我希望 gitextensions 中的每个提交都可以看到相对时间和确切日期和时间。 这可能吗?是否有编辑可见列的选项? 最佳答案 对于确切日期(无相对日期),您可以关闭“显示相对日期而不是完整日期”
在 Visual Studio 的 GitExtensions 挂起更改窗口中,我如何让它忽略空格。当我使用格式文档时,它经常在旧代码中打标签,但这些行并没有真正改变。问题是看起来整个类(class)
有没有办法快速对当前正在编辑的文件进行比较Visual Studio 与 master 中的版本相对应吗?我能做到的最好的查找就是执行 Git > Commit,并在列表中找到该文件工作目录更改。 最
Windows 7Git 扩展 GitExtensions 安装程序自动添加 .gitconfig 行以指示 git 使用 GitExtensions 编辑器 我的.gitconfig被另一个程序改了
我安装 GitExtensions 的主要目的是将 GitHub 与我的 visual studio 2010 一起使用。当我启动 GitExtensions 时,我的 list 中出现 2 个错误,
我有一个 Git 存储库,我使用与此类似的路径提取它: git pull ssh://username@host.com:1234/path/to/repository.git 当 GitExtens
我使用 Mac OS High Sierra 版本 10.13.6 我要安装 GitExtensions 我在这里读到:https://git-extensions-documentation.rea
我想为我当前的版本创建一个标签。我在 Windows 上下文菜单中看不到任何选项... 最佳答案 上下文菜单 -> GitEx 浏览 右键单击 commit -> Create new 标记 关于gi
我想为我当前的版本创建一个标签。我在 Windows 上下文菜单中看不到任何选项... 最佳答案 上下文菜单 -> GitEx 浏览 右键单击 commit -> Create new 标记 关于gi
我最近所在的小型开发团队开始使用 Visual SourceSafe 并开始使用 Git(Windows、Visual Studio 2008 等非常普通的东西)。我们正在使用 GitExtensio
我是 Git 扩展的新手,我的中央存储库放在 Linux 服务器上,我们使用自己的窗口桌面进行开发。只是想知道如何配置 Git 扩展以从 Linux 服务器提取源代码? Linux 中的 git 帐户
我试过: 右键单击工具栏并取消选中 GitExtensions 右键单击工具栏 > 自定义和删除 GitExtensions 将工具栏从第二行移到第一行 搜索 GitExtensions 设置以找到禁
如何手动安装 GitExtensions 作为 Visual Studio 2010 Beta 2 的插件?当前安装程序中没有自动选项,只有 Visual Studio 2005/2008 的插件选项
我在 visual studio 2010 中使用 gitextensions,显然我在我的存储库中添加了一堆我不想跟踪的文件。后来我编辑了 gitignore 文件以尝试排除它们,但现在我意识到这不
我是一名优秀的程序员,十分优秀!